What are the benefits of dental implants?

When it comes to replacing teeth with an option that supports all aspects of your oral health and overall appearance, dental implants are the most comprehensive and natural of all tooth replacement options. The benefits they offer include:

  • Maintains jaw bone structure: the implanted post will serve as a replacement tooth root, an important factor in reducing bone loss in the jaw after a tooth root is lost.
  • Secure and permanent outcome: with the placement of a dental implant, your new tooth is as secure and stable as your existing natural teeth. When implants are placed to secure a denture, there is no removing and cleaning on a daily basis.
  • Confident speech and normal chewing: dental implants look and function like natural teeth. Once placed and healed, you can speak and eat with confidence that your new tooth will not move or fall out.

When dental implants are used to secure a denture, patients can enjoy the benefits that they offer for overall dental health and the appearance of the jaw. After several or a full arch of teeth are lost, the jaw can become sunken as bone deteriorates due to a lack of stimulation from natural biting forces on the tooth root. The implant, serving as the new tooth root will provide the stability needed to maintain the structure of your jaw and the fit of your bite after a denture is placed.

Can you sleep with implant dentures?

Yes, you can sleep with implant dentures, especially if they are fixed or permanently attached to the implants. We often recommend that you take removable implant-supported dentures out at night. This will give your gums a rest.

Can you eat normally with implant dentures?

Yes, you can eat normally with implant dentures. They provide a stable and secure fit and allow you to chew most foods comfortably. However, you might need to start with softer foods and slowly return to your regular diet. Always follow your dentist’s advice for optimal care and adjustment.

Does food get stuck under implant dentures?

Food can occasionally get stuck under implant dentures. However, this usually does not happen often. Proper cleaning and maintenance help minimize this issue. Regular brushing and rinsing and using a water flosser or interdental brushes can keep your dentures clean. If food gets stuck frequently, consult your dentist for adjustments.

How long does it take to get used to denture implants?

​​​​Most people start feeling comfortable with their implant dentures within a few days to a few weeks. However, full adjustment and healing can take up to 3-6 months as the implants integrate with the jawbone. The exact time can vary depending on individual factors and the type of implant dentures you have.

Can I get a dental implant years after losing a tooth?

Yes, you can get a tooth implant years after losing a tooth. However, if you’ve experienced bone loss in the jaw over time, you may need a bone graft to support the implant. Dr. Schweifler will check your bone density and oral health to see if implants are a good option. Even after years, implants can restore function and appearance.

Does plaque build up on tooth implants? 

Yes, plaque can build up on tooth implants, just like it does on natural teeth. While implants can’t decay, plaque buildup can lead to gum inflammation and infection around the implant. Regular brushing, flossing, and dental exams are important to prevent plaque accumulation and maintain the health of your implants.
